If an organization does business directly with administrative divisions of a country, then ISO 3166-2 codes may be used which consist of two parts separated by a hyphen; the first part is the ISO 3166-1 alpha-2 code element; the second part, based on national standards, is a maximum of three alpha or numeric characters. |
